Journey Mapping is a process that can be used in healthcare, research, education and community settings to better understand and improve healthcare experiences and outcomes.
Our team, led by Professor Janet Kelly, have been involved in conducting journey mapping and co-designing journey mapping tools and activities since 2008, including the
Managing Two Worlds Together and
Health Journey Mapping projects.
